1842 map, showing Missaukee County, then existing only on paper. Missaukee County (/ m ɪ ˈ s ɔː k i / mih-SAW-kee) is a county located in the U.S. state of Michigan. As of the 2020 census, the population was 15,052. [2] The county seat is Lake City. [3] Missaukee County is part of the Cadillac, MI micropolitan statistical area.

Riverside Township is in southern Missaukee County, bordered to the south by Osceola County.According to the U.S. Census Bureau, the township has a total area of 35.55 square miles (92.1 km 2), of which 35.35 square miles (91.6 km 2) are land and 0.20 square miles (0.52 km 2), or 0.57%, are water.
